Soul Seductive Sessions – Vol.17 Deep Ancestral Soul Edition [Apr 2012] As per usual, a mix taking you on a journey. Here I mix 13 of my favourite Slow Deep tracks mixed at 120bpm. Juno – Phil Asher (UK) Jimma – Trinidadian Deep Mix (on Broadcite Records UK) Would You Mind – Janet Jackson 101 – Rivanni (Arrecha Records) See Line Women – Nina Simone, Ezel Remix Walk Away – Sue Super Natural Feelings – Nova Superman – Black Coffee f.Bucie Back to Africa – Ntsako (DNH Records – Nick Holder) Vendetta – Mushroom Boyz Sacred Souls – Punk & Musicafella (DNH Records – N.Holder) So Anxious – Rancido Deep Deeper Soul Edit Kicking off with 2 UK favourites Phil Asher, followed by Broadcite Productions (Trinadian Remix). Then some Soulful from Janet Jackson’s *super Soul Seductive* “Would you Mind” then Rivani’s sultry 101 track - Ay ya yiiii!! Followed by the classic “See Line Women” track Remixed by Ezel bringing a whole new dimension to the usual “Soul Seductive Sessions”. Of course South Africa had to follow suit with the unreleased “Walk Away” track from the brand new sensational Sue and then the infamous “Super Man” track sung by Bucie. Ntsako follows suit on Nick Holders DNH Records, followed by an old favourite by the Mushroom Boyz. Ending with some phenomenal drums from Nick Holder’s camp yet again – Punk & Musicafella!! Look out for more from these guys!! Ending with some Rancido Deep with a certified Soul Seductive Remix of “So Anxious”. Enjoy the sounds. SSS Vol.18 soon….
